Blues move to the top of the table, Drua remains in 8th place

The Blues have moved to the top of the Shop N Save Super Rugby Pacific points table after securing a thrilling 31-27 win over the Hurricanes last night.

The two teams came into last night’s match with a 9-1 record each and 1 point apart from each other with the Canes sitting atop with 42 points and the Blues with 41 points.

After the win last night, the Blues now have overtaken the Hurricanes with 45 points while the Hurricanes have dropped to 2nd place with 43 points.

The Brumbies remain in 3rd place with 39 points after securing a 29-21 win over the Waratahs last night while the Chiefs sit in 4th place with 38 points.

The Swire Shipping Fijian Drua remains in 8th place despite their 48-10 loss to the Force in Perth last night.

The Drua has 17 points while the Force follows closely behind with 15 points and sits in 9th place.

They will now turn their focus to their next home game against the Reds at 2.05pm next Saturday at the HFC Bank Stadium in Suva.

In other matches next weekend, the Hurricanes will host Moana Pasifika at 7.05pm Friday, the Rebels will play the Chiefs at 9.35pm Saturday, the Brumbies will take on the Crusaders at 4.35pm Saturday, the Blues will host the Highlanders at 7.05pm Saturday and the Force will take on the Waratahs at 9.35pm Saturday.
